A Global Certificate Course in Software Development for Medical Devices equips participants with the essential skills and knowledge to thrive in the dynamic medical device software industry. This intensive program focuses on building a strong foundation in software engineering principles specifically tailored for the regulated medical device environment.
Learning outcomes include proficiency in programming languages relevant to medical device software, understanding of regulatory standards like IEC 62304, and experience in software development lifecycle (SDLC) methodologies within a medical context. Participants will gain practical experience through hands-on projects, simulating real-world scenarios.
